Once again this year DC Comics is celebrating Asian American & Pacific Islander Heritage Month with the reveal of three new Asian American and Pacific Islander (AAPI) Heritage Month variant covers illustrated by artist John Giang, celebrating AAPI characters across the DC Universe.
Giang’s artwork joins a growing line of AAPI Heritage Month spotlight celebrations at DC, reflecting the publisher’s ongoing commitment to uplifting AAPI voices and showcasing the characters who inspire readers around the world.

These new comic book variant covers continue DC’s tradition of honoring AAPI Heritage Month by highlighting characters whose cultural backgrounds, identities, and histories enrich the DC Universe.
From iconic heroes like Katana, Cassandra Cain, Connor Hawke, and Ryan Choi to rising stars Red Canary, Cheshire Cat, and Monkey Prince, AAPI characters have long played a vital role in shaping the stories, teams, and legacies of DC’s heroes.

The Giang variants will appear on select May comic books and spotlight:
Batman #9 – Out Now
Katana
Justice League Unlimited #19 – On Shelves May 27, 2026
The Atom (Ryan Choi)
Superman #38 – On Shelves May 27, 2026
Cheshire Cat and Red Canary
DC is also celebrating Asian American and Pacific Islander Heritage Month with a dedicated AAPI hub on DC UNIVERSE INFINITE, spotlighting stories by AAPI creators and featuring DC’s AAPI heroes across generations.
- The collection includes recent titles like:
- Monkey Prince by Gene Luen Yang and Bernard Chang
- Spirit World by Alyssa Wong and Haining
- City Boy by Greg Pak and Minkyu Jung
- The Vigil by Ram V and Lalit Kumar Sharma
- plus collections spotlighting AAPI creators Jim Lee, Mariko Tamaki, Dustin Nguyen, and more.
Fans can also explore Cassandra Cain’s current Batgirl series, which continues her legacy as one of DC’s most beloved AAPI heroes.
The full curated collection is available now on DCUI.
